ارائه توسط
Featured

۲۵ واقعیت کمتر شناخته‌شده درباره ساتوشی ناکاموتو برگرفته از ایمیل‌ها، کد و فراداده

پژوهشگران بیش از ۱۵ سال را صرف موشکافی ایمیل‌ها، کامیت‌های کد و فرادادهٔ PDF ساتوشی ناکاموتو کرده‌اند و آنچه یافته‌اند به‌ندرت در پوشش رسانه‌های جریان اصلی مطرح می‌شود.

نویسنده
اشتراک
۲۵ واقعیت کمتر شناخته‌شده درباره ساتوشی ناکاموتو برگرفته از ایمیل‌ها، کد و فراداده

نکات کلیدی

  • ایمیل‌های ساتوشی ناکاموتو به مالمی در سال ۲۰۱۰ تأیید می‌کند که یک کمک نقدی ۳٬۵۰۰ دلاری دریافت شده و برای تأمین زیرساخت وب اولیهٔ بیت‌کوین تخصیص یافته است.
  • تحلیل «پاتوشی» پژوهشگر سرجیو دمیان لرنر حدود ۱ میلیون BTC را به یک ماینر اولیه مرتبط می‌داند که سکه‌هایش تا سال ۲۰۲۶ خرج نشده باقی مانده‌اند.
  • ساتوشی در اواخر سال ۲۰۱۰ مسئولیت‌های سرور و ارتباط با مطبوعات را به گاوین آندرسن واگذار کرد و سپس در آوریل ۲۰۱۱ آخرین ایمیلِ شناخته‌شدهٔ خود را ارسال کرد.

پژوهشگران فرادادهٔ PDF وایت‌پیپر، کامیت‌های کد منبع، ایمیل‌های خصوصی، آرشیوهای انجمن‌ها و داده‌های بلاک‌چین را زیرورو کرده‌اند تا تصویری از خالق بیت‌کوین بسازند که بسیار فراتر از کلیات است. آنچه در ادامه می‌آید ۲۵ مورد از مبهم‌ترین یافته‌های تأییدشده است که از مطالعات سبک‌سنجی، مکاتبات توسعه‌دهندگان و جرم‌یابی آن‌چین استخراج شده‌اند.

ردّ فراداده

  • پژوهش نشان می‌دهد که PDF وایت‌پیپر بیت‌کوین با OpenOffice.org 2.4 ایجاد شده است. ویژگی‌های سند هم در پیش‌نویس اکتبر ۲۰۰۸ و هم در نسخهٔ منتشرشدهٔ مارس ۲۰۰۹، Creator را «Writer» و Producer را «OpenOffice.org 2.4» فهرست می‌کنند؛ جزئیاتی که به‌ندرت در روایت‌های جریان اصلی ذکر می‌شود.
  • PDF پیش‌نویس اکتبر ۲۰۰۸ دارای یک آفست غیرعادی منطقهٔ زمانی است. برچسب زمانی CreationDate برابر است با 20081003134958-07’00’ (زمان استاندارد کوهستان)، اما ۳ اکتبر ۲۰۰۸ در دورهٔ ساعت تابستانی قرار داشت و زمان کوهستان باید -06’00’ می‌بود. پژوهشگران این ناهماهنگی را به احتمالِ تنظیم نادرست ساعت، یک باگ در OpenOffice، یا پنهان‌سازی عمدی نسبت داده‌اند.
  • کامیت‌های بعدی کد منبع از آفست‌های «ساعت تابستانی بریتانیا» استفاده کردند. کامیت‌های SVN در اواخر ۲۰۰۹ و ۲۰۱۰ +0100 (زمستان) و +0000 (تابستان) را نشان می‌دهند که با بریتانیا سازگار است و در تضاد با سیگنال پیشینِ زمان کوهستانِ آمریکا در PDF قرار می‌گیرد.

اثر انگشت‌های کد

  • گفته می‌شود کد منبع C++ اولیه به‌صورت گزارش‌شده از نام‌گذاری به سبک Hungarian notation استفاده می‌کرد، از جمله پیشوندهایی مثل psz (اشاره‌گر به رشته) در فایل‌هایی مانند base58.h. این قرارداد تا سال ۲۰۰۸ تا حد زیادی میان توسعه‌دهندگان از مُد افتاده بود و به عادت‌های برنامه‌نویسی C++ در ویندوز از دوره‌ای قدیمی‌تر اشاره می‌کرد.
  • پیش‌نویس‌های بسیار اولیهٔ پیش از آلفا پیشنهاد پاداش بلاک ۱۰٬۰۰۰ BTC را مطرح کرده بودند، نه ۵۰. یک پیش‌نویس در ۲۰۰۸ همچنین تنها از چهار رقم اعشار برای ساتوشی‌ها استفاده می‌کرد (در برابر هشت) و سازوکار متفاوتی برای عرضهٔ کل داشت. همهٔ این پارامترها پیش از انتشار عمومی v0.1 تغییر کردند.
  • واژهٔ «blockchain» در هیچ‌یک از نوشته‌های اصلی ساتوشی دیده نمی‌شود. وایت‌پیپر و ارتباطات اولیه به‌طور مداوم از «chain of blocks» یا «block chain» استفاده می‌کنند. شکل مرکبِ تک‌واژه‌ای تنها حدود ۲۰۱۴ تا ۲۰۱۶ وارد کاربرد رایج شد.
  • ساتوشی برای API بیت‌کوین JSON-RPC را به‌جای XML-RPC انتخاب کرد، مشخصاً به این دلیل که کتابخانه‌های XML-RPC موجود برای C++ باگ داشتند یا وابستگی‌های مسئله‌دار به همراه می‌آوردند. او در ایمیلی در سال ۲۰۱۰ به توسعه‌دهنده مارتی مالمی به این موضوع اشاره کرده است.
  • ساتوشی از MinGW به‌عنوان کامپایلر اصلی ویندوز خود استفاده می‌کرد و Visual C++ را فقط برای اهداف دیباگ نگه می‌داشت.

رفتار ایمیل و انجمن

  • ساتوشی در مه ۲۰۰۹ به مارتی مالمی گفت که نوشتن نقطه‌ضعف اوست. عین عبارت او: «My writing is not that great, I’m a much better coder.» او از همان ابتدا مالمی را برای کمک به متن‌های وب‌سایت جذب کرد.
  • ساتوشی به‌طور جدی به سئو آگاه بود و شخصاً گذار محتاطانهٔ bitcoin.org را برای محافظت از PageRank گوگل مدیریت کرد. ایمیل‌های Sirius از ۲۰۱۰ نشان می‌دهند که او یک طرح چندمرحله‌ای را برای تغییر جداگانهٔ آدرس IP و محتوای سایت تشریح کرده تا موتورهای جست‌وجو آن را به‌عنوان یک سایت جدید تلقی نکنند.
  • ایمیل‌های Sirius همچنین نشان می‌دهند که ساتوشی یک کمک نقدی ۳٬۵۰۰ دلاریِ ارسال‌شده از طریق پست به مالمی در فنلاند را هماهنگ کرده بود. او بعداً مشخصاً ۱٬۰۰۰ دلار از آن مبلغ را برای پشتیبانی از سرویس صرافی بیت‌کوینِ مالمی اختصاص داد.
  • ساتوشی در ۱۵ اوت ۲۰۱۰ یک هشدار عمومیِ سراسری شبکه دربارهٔ یک آسیب‌پذیری بحرانی صادر کرد. هشدار او به فهرست پستی bitcoin-list چنین بود: «DO NOT TRUST ANY TRANSACTIONS THAT HAPPENED AFTER 15.08.2010 17:05 UTC (block 74638) until the issue is resolved.»
  • ساتوشی در بهار ۲۰۱۰ حدود شش هفته آفلاین شد و ایمیل‌هایش را چک نکرد. او در پیامی در مه ۲۰۱۰ این فاصله را تأیید کرد: «I’ve also been busy with other things for the last month and a half. I just now downloaded my e-mail since the beginning of April,» به مالمی گفت.
  • ساتوشی شخصاً کد منبع PHP انجمن SMF در bitcoin.org را ویرایش کرد، CSS را پیکربندی کرد، افزونه‌ها را از طریق SSH نصب کرد و رکوردهای DNS را برای forum.bitcoin.org تنظیم کرد.
  • ساتوشی در ایمیلی در ژانویه ۲۰۱۱ به مالمی تأیید کرد که وایت‌پیپر بیت‌کوین در ۲۰۰۸ منتشر شده است، نه ۲۰۰۹، و اشاره کرد که ویکی‌پدیا در آن زمان تاریخ را اشتباه درج کرده بود.

هویت و ناشناسی

  • پروفایل ساتوشی در P2P Foundation تاریخ تولد ۵ آوریل ۱۹۷۵ و ژاپن را به‌عنوان محل سکونت ثبت کرده بود. برای بسیاری از گمانه‌زنان، ۵ آوریل اشاره‌ای به فرمان اجرایی ۶۱۰۲ ایالات متحده در سال ۱۹۳۳ است که مالکیت خصوصی طلا را ممنوع کرد، بنابراین این تاریخ به‌طور گسترده به‌عنوان نمادپردازی عمدی تفسیر می‌شود.
  • ساتوشی در سراسر ارتباطاتش از قالب تاریخ DD/MM/YYYY استفاده می‌کرد؛ قراردادی رایج در بریتانیا و کشورهای مشترک‌المنافع، نه ایالات متحده.
  • یک بررسی دستی از نوشته‌های ساتوشی ۱۰۸ مورد از گونه‌های املایی US/UK را یافت: ۵۲ مورد انگلیسی آمریکایی، ۳۵ مورد انگلیسی بریتانیایی، و ۲۱ مورد غلط املاییِ آشکار؛ که با روایت رایجِ استفادهٔ یکدست از انگلیسی بریتانیایی در تضاد است.
  • ساتوشی به‌طور انحصاری شکل تک‌واژه‌ای «cannot» را در حدود ۱۵ نمونهٔ مستند به کار برده است. شکل دوواژه‌ای «can not» در هیچ‌یک از نوشته‌های شناخته‌شدهٔ او دیده نمی‌شود.
  • نوشته‌های ساتوشی در حدود ۸۱ تا ۸۶ درصد موارد پس از نقطه‌ها فاصلهٔ دوبل دارند؛ عادت تایپی قدیمی‌تری که در چندین تحلیل سبک‌سنجی به‌عنوان نشانه‌ای متمایز مطرح شده است.

تصمیم‌های پروژه و واگذاری

  • ساتوشی عمداً انتخاب کرد که در پیام‌رسانی عمومی، ناشناسی بیت‌کوین را کم‌رنگ کند و به مالمی دستور داد راهنمایی «anonymous» را با «pseudonymous» جایگزین کند. استدلالش این بود: «Anonymous sounds a bit shady.»
  • ساتوشی نسبت به نامیدن بیت‌کوین (BTC) به‌عنوان «سرمایه‌گذاری» در هرگونه محتوای رسمی هشدار داد. در ایمیلی در سال ۲۰۰۹ به مالمی گفت یک بولت‌پوینت را که بیت‌کوین را چیزی توصیف می‌کرد که مردم باید «consider… an investment» حذف کند و آن را از نظر حقوقی خطرناک دانست.
  • ساتوشی پیش از اعمال به‌روزرسانی‌ها روی شبکه، تست‌های فشار محلی روی کد بیت‌کوین اجرا می‌کرد، از جمله تستی که «continuously generates a lot of activity and DB access.»
  • ساتوشی گاوین آندرسن را ـ نه مالمی ـ به‌عنوان فرد مورد اعتماد برای بر عهده گرفتن مدیریت اصلی سرور و روابط مطبوعاتی انتخاب کرد. او در دسامبر ۲۰۱۰ نوشت: «It should be Gavin. I trust him, he’s responsible, professional, and technically much more linux capable than me.»
  • پژوهشگر سرجیو دمیان لرنر شناسایی کرد چیزی را که «الگوی استخراج پاتوشی» نامید؛ یک اثرانگشت ExtraNonce متمایز که از بلاک ۱ به بعد در تراکنش‌های کوین‌بیس اولیه امتداد دارد. برآورد می‌شود موجودیتی که به آن الگو مرتبط است حدود ۱ تا ۱.۱ میلیون BTC را در ۲۰۰۹ و ۲۰۱۰ استخراج کرده باشد. تا ژوئن ۲۰۲۶، هیچ‌یک از آن سکه‌ها جابه‌جا نشده‌اند.
برچسب‌ها در این داستان